Here's my situation:
40, currently 133.8, goal is to reach 131 and then maintain between 131 and 133
I'm on a relay team for a triathlon in 11 days, and then a second sprint triathlon in 25 days solo.
March(ish) we stopped fertility treatments which involved hormone injections for the past 2 years. My weight gain during that time was 30-40 pounds depending upon the hormone. I can't say it was all the medication but it was a lot as my husband lost 30 pounds in the time I gained 30. We eat relatively the same thing, with me eating smaller portions.
My first pounds were shed relatively easily - I can't get rid of the last 3 pounds - PLEASE HELP!
1) Took calorie count to 1,200 and ate "clean only" I started training harder (alternating between biking and running; rest days were swimming)
2) weight loss plateaued
3) added in some strength training (not tracked in MFP...and it's pretty basic)
4) weight loss plateaued again
5) Increased calorie count to 1,500. I keep up with strength training and doubled my workouts I have slowly added in a few carbs and (non clean eating). And to be totally honest - I try not to eat my workout calories, but I'm starving unless I do so I've stopped feeling guilty about it. I'm not budging much from 134. Any ideas on what to do to shed the last 3 pounds?
I can't really spend more time working out. I don't think its my calorie amount. Just curious if there are any suggestions on shedding the last few pounds. Do I go back to strict clean eating?
Kind of wondering if I should maintain this 134 until the triathlons are over, then focus on weight loss after they are completed.
